These Chenille Pumpkins are fun to make…mix and match sizes and colors for an entire pumpkin patch.

 

YOU’LL NEED

Chenille pipe cleaners, orange, yellow, and green
Wire cutters *ADULT use only
Pencil
Ruler
Craft wood wheels
Short Clothespins by Creatology

DIRECTIONS

FOR THE SMALL CHENILLE PUMPKINS

1.ADULT: Hold three chenille stems in your hand and fold them in half. Cut along the fold with wire cutters. 

2.Place the tip of a chenille stem into the bottom hole of a wooden spool, about 1/2″. 

3.Bend the chenille stem up, forming a half circle, and place the end of the chenille stem into the top hole of the wooden spool.

4.Repeat four more times.  

5.ADULT: Measure and cut a 3 inch length from a green chenille stem and twist the length around a pencil to form a curlicue.

6.Wrap one end of the curlicue stem around the top of the wood spool, wrapping the stem around the chenille stems to help hold them in place. 

FOR THE LARGE CHENILLE PUMPKINS

1.Stack two wood wheels onto the end of a chenille stem so that the tip of the chenille stem is level with the top of the wood wheel.

2.Bend the chenille stem up, forming a half circle, and place the end of the chenille stem back down into the wood wheels through the holes.

3.Repeat five more times. 

4.ADULT: Measure and cut a 3 inch length from a green chenille stem and twist the length around a pencil to form a curlicue.

TIP: For a different look, secure the curlicue to the top of the pumpkin with a clothespin.
